超声作用对镁合金表面电沉积层组织与性能的影响Effects of ultrasonic agitation on microstructure and properties of electrodeposited layer on magnesium alloy

摘要(Abstract):
通过设计中间过渡层,缩小AZ91D镁合金与沉积层镍之间的电位差,并以碱性锡酸盐镀液代替对人体和环境均有害的氰化物镀液,配合超声波作用,在AZ91D镁合金表面获得了电沉积镍层。利用SEM观察沉积层表面微观形貌,XRD、XPS对各处理层进行相组成检测。分析了锡酸盐镀液代替氰化物镀液对沉积层质量的影响,超声波对各沉积层沉积过程的影响以及对沉积层组织的细化作用。结果表明:碱性锡酸盐的使用提高了镀液的pH值,与酸性镀液相比较,减缓了镁合金在镀液中的腐蚀速率,为电沉积镍层在其表面的获得奠定了良好基础;各沉积层获得过程中,超声波的使用明显细化了各沉积层的组织,提高了其致密性,镀层的择优取向和耐腐蚀性能也得到改善。
关键词(KeyWords): AZ91D镁合金;电沉积;锡酸盐;超声波
